Overview
INNSE is a claims-processing platform for insurance carriers covering equipment, electronics, health, and home-assistance lines. The company, based in Warsaw, Poland, automates claim intake, document verification, repair-shop dispatch, and payment settlement, replacing manual, multi-week claim reviews with a faster automated workflow.
The platform is delivered as white-labeled, insurer-branded portals -- for example axa.innse.pl for AXA and euro.innse.pl for an AXA-backed device-protection program sold through retailer RTV EURO AGD -- so each insurer partner presents claims handling under its own brand while INNSE runs the shared backend. Policyholders can report claims, check status, upload documents, and file complaints through web, phone, or app channels with 24/7 multi-channel support. A dedicated repair-tracking portal and a B2B partner portal support the claims and repair workflow. INNSE also takes on custom software development work for insurance clients alongside its own platform.
INNSE has processed more than 150,000 claims with a reported 98% customer satisfaction rate and roughly one-hour average response time over about ten years in the market. Named insurer partners include AXA, UNIQA, and AmTrust, and the company works with a network of repair shops to service device and electronics claims.
